※ 引述《dalensona (...)》之銘言:
: Table
: sun num1 num2 num3
: 001 3 10 15
: 002 5 7 10
: 003 8 10 17
: 004 2 3 7
: 005 3 5 10
: 輸出表格
: 號碼 10 3 5 7
: 次數 4 3 2 2
: 就是要計算數字出現的次數
: 請問這個sql要怎麼寫???
: 我找資料找了很久
: 大多只提到同欄位的查詢可以用count,group by來做
: 可是不同欄位就搞不懂怎麼寫了
: (試了好久就是抓不出資料ˊˋ)
: 資料庫是mysql麻煩各位大大指點一下><
我沒測過,用猜的 = ="
而且輸出格式會與你所說不一樣,參考一下
select num,count(*)
from
(select num1 num from table1
union all
select num2 num from table1
union all
select num3 num from table1
)
group by num;
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 59.112.85.59